đŸŒŋ Tribal Bell Bottle Gourd Seeds (Lagenaria siceraria)

Description:
The Tribal Bell Bottle Gourd is a unique and traditional variety of Lagenaria siceraria, cherished for its distinctive bell-shaped fruits and vigorous growth. This indigenous type is known for its tender, light-green fruits, rich nutritional content, and adaptability to tropical and subtropical climates. It’s a fast-growing, climbing vine that provides both food and cultural value — widely cultivated in rural and tribal regions for its culinary, decorative, and medicinal uses.

Plant Characteristics:

  • Type: Annual climbing vine

  • Family: Cucurbitaceae

  • Growth Habit: Vigorous creeper with broad, heart-shaped leaves and long tendrils

  • Flowers: White, funnel-shaped blooms that open in the evening

  • Fruit Shape: Distinct bell-shaped, medium-sized bottle gourds

  • Color: Light green when tender, hardening to pale yellow on maturity

  • Flavor: Mild, sweet, and tender when harvested young

Growing Information:

  • Sowing Season: Summer and rainy season (February–August)

  • Sowing Depth: 2–3 cm deep

  • Spacing: 1.5–2 meters between plants

  • Germination Time: 7–10 days

  • Sunlight: Full sun (6–8 hours daily)

  • Soil: Fertile, well-drained loamy soil rich in organic matter (pH 6.0–7.5)

  • Watering: Regular, moderate watering; avoid waterlogging

Cultivation Tips:

  • Add compost or organic manure before sowing for healthy vine growth.

  • Provide a trellis or support for climbing vines to ensure uniform fruit shape and easy harvest.

  • Apply organic fertilizers or bio-stimulants during flowering and fruiting stages for better yield.

  • Regular harvesting encourages continuous fruiting.

Harvest:
Fruits are ready for harvest within 60–70 days after sowing. Pick tender gourds when they are light green and soft for best taste and nutrition. Mature, dried gourds can also be used for making handicrafts or utensils.

Uses:

  • Culinary: Ideal for curries, soups, stews, and juice; low in calories and easy to digest.

  • Traditional Uses: In tribal communities, dried gourds are used as containers or decorative craft materials.

  • Medicinal Benefits: Known to support digestion, hydration, and liver health due to its cooling and detoxifying properties.

Nutritional Value:
Rich in dietary fiber, vitamin C, calcium, and antioxidants. Bottle gourd promotes hydration, supports heart health, and aids in digestion — making it a vital part of traditional and healthy diets.
